There\\u2019s no question that being a new teacher is tremendously stressful. But when I reflect on my teaching practice and how it evolved over the years, I realize that I created a lot of my own stress simply through the way I chose to perceive my work.
\\nThe mindset that I held toward my students and their parents, as well as how I viewed my role in the classroom, often made an annoying incident feel maddening, and a challenging situation feel impossible to overcome.
\\n
Today, I\\u2019ll share four specific ways I sabotaged my own success as a teacher, as well as how and why my thinking changed over time.
